The Volvo EC210 excavator is a powerful machine, renowned for its performance and reliability. At the heart of this power lies the Volvo Electronic ECU, or VECU. This sophisticated electronic system plays a vital role in managing and optimizing the engine's performance, guaranteeing smooth operation, fuel efficiency, and reduced emissions.
- Grasping the VECU's functionalities allows operators to utilize the excavator's full potential.
- Critical parameters like fuel injection timing, pressure, and exhaust gas recirculation are precisely controlled by the VECU.
- Moreover, the VECU integrates with other units on the excavator to assess performance in real-time, adjusting engine parameters as needed for optimal operation under diverse working conditions.
Through its complex algorithms and input devices, the VECU provides a smooth power delivery experience, making the Volvo EC210 an exceptional choice for demanding excavation tasks.

Understanding the Volvo EC290's ECU System unit
The Volvo EC290 excavator boasts impressive performance and reliability, largely thanks to its sophisticated Electronic Control Unit (ECU). This key module acts as the command center for the machine, orchestrating a complex network of sensors and actuators to ensure smooth and efficient operation. By analyzing data from various inputs, the ECU adjusts engine parameters such as fuel injection, turbocharger boost, and hydraulic pressure, maximizing power output while minimizing emissions and fuel consumption.
Understanding the intricacies of the EC290's ECU structure can be invaluable for technicians performing maintenance and troubleshooting potential faults. A comprehensive grasp here of its functionality allows for more effective repairs, improving the excavator's overall lifespan and performance.

Learning and Diagnosing Issues with a Volvo Truck ECU Simulator
A Volvo Truck ECU simulator offers an invaluable tool for both mechanics and students. By providing a virtual environment to examine the complexities of the Electronic Control Unit, this simulator enables hands-on training without risking damage to real vehicle components.
Moreover, the simulator facilitates effective troubleshooting by allowing users to trigger various fault scenarios and address them in a controlled setting. This minimizes downtime and improves diagnostic competencies.
